Currently the design of CA Deliver is to only show the definitions that a user is authorized for.
CA View is showing a list of actual sysout.
So to make searches more efficient, CA View allows you to see the list of sysout regardless of whether or not you would be allowed to actually see the sysout if you selected it.
CA Deliver does the authorization up front.
You could certainly add an IDEA to this Community for an enhancement. But there is no way in the product currently, to show the list and then check authorization when a definition is selected.
